whispa has pulled a muscle in his shoulder and is now on complete rest for a while. He is on metacam albeit reluctantly for my part but he does seem better with it.
I was considering giving him glucosamine or salmon oil long term what are you opinions?. Also my  Bentley cat who broke his leg a while ago I feel it wouldnt hurt to give him something to help prevent future problems can they both have the same and how do you work out the dosage and where is the best place to get it from ? I have seen glucosamine everywhere from aldi to prescribed are there any differences ?
- By rabid [gb] Date 14.07.12 16:46 UTC
I would recommend Yumove and also salmon oil capsules.  Salmon oil deteriorates when exposed to oxygen, so the capsules are better than liquid form.  You can get the human ones from health food stores.

didnt know that about deterioration so my bottle of liquid salmon oil is probably dead !
- By Esme [gb] Date 14.07.12 19:27 UTC

>didnt know that about deterioration so my bottle of liquid salmon oil is probably dead !


If I have bottles of oil I keep them in the fridge, unlike the capsules that can be kept in a cupboard. As far as I know, keeping the bottle in the fridge means it keeps a bit longer.
